Research, analyze, and design new and existing software products; Design, code, test, implement and support core application components and makes recommendations towards the development of new code or existing code; Work within existing application architecture to deliver solutions; Participate in performance and maintainability code improvement efforts; Design, implementation, and unit testing of systems / applications; Technical leadership for design, development and testing of the implementation effort for mid-sized customer projects or sub-projects on large customer engagements; Collaborate with Architects and other Software Engineering resources in designing and implementing integrated enterprise solutions; Support production environments; Communicate with internal/external customers during analysis and development phase; work with Business analysts to resolve complex end user issues; Participate in the full SDLC, including analysis and design sessions, iterative development and estimation; Write and review technical specifications as required, meeting the objectives of functional specifications; Create and revise technical documentation and develop user guides and training documents related to the application. Relocation/ telecommuting may be required plus travel to various unanticipated client locations within the United States for short and long term assignments.
Java1.7, Java1.8, Node, Angular, React, Javascript, JSON, Struts, Angular, Spring, MySQL, Toad, SQL Developer, MVC, Singleton, Abstract Factory, JSP, JSF, REST, EJB, JAXB, JAX-RS, JPA, XML, XSD, VS Code, IntelliJ, Eclipse, Net Beans, STS, Tomcat, WebLogic11, web sphere, Jetty, JBoss, SVN, Git, WINCVS, Maven, Gradle, Log4j, Jenkins, TeamCity, Chef, FileZilla, Version One, Jira, Mockito, Docker, Postman, Junit, Chef, Rabbit MQ, Kafka, Splunk, Cucumber, Swagger, HTML, CSS, PL/SQL, UNIX, Groovy, Windows, Solaris, LINUX, Oracle, My SQL, DB2, Postgres, Agile, Waterfall, EC2, EBS, IAM, lambda, S3, SQS, SNS, RDS, Step Function, CFT, Cloud Watch, Route 53, ECS, ELB, AWS.
Masters in Computer Science/Computer Applications/Engineering (Mechanical/Civil/ Electronics & Communication). Will accept Bachelor of Science in Computer Science/Computer Applications/Engineering (Mechanical/Civil/ Electronics & Communication) followed by 5 years of progressive experience in field or related field in lieu of Masters. Will Accept Foreign Educational Equivalent.
Any Graduate